Re: ThermoEnzymes as a separate company.

If you look in the Thermo-Tech pamphlets under "Corporate Structure", you will see that Thermo-Tech seems to split each of their seperate divisions into a separate "company", but from the shareholder's point of view, it is really all just Thermo-Tech.

For instance, now they have:

Thermo Tech Waste Systems Inc. (operator and licenser)

Thermo Tech Management Inc. (plant management)

Thermo Tech Research Systems (reaearch & support)

Lockerbie Thermo Tech (turn key plant construction)

Mira Therma (end product sales)

... to name a few - each plant is separately incorporated as well

and they recently turned their depackaging department into a seperate corporation as well - can't recall the name

I would guess that the creation of ThermoEnzymes would simply follow this pattern and as far as we shareholders were concerned it would all still just be ThermoTech. That is what I have assumed was meant.

Does anyone have reason to believe that this case will be different?
